#5F5CF5 Color
#5F5CF5 is rgb(95, 92, 245) in RGB, hsl(241, 88%, 66%) in HSL, and about cmyk(61%, 62%, 0%, 4%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Very Light Blue (#6666FF),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.88.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#5F5CF5 Channel Values
How #5F5CF5 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 95 · G 92 · B 245 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 241° · S 88% · L 66%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 241° · S 62% · V 96%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 61% · M 62% · Y 0% · K 4%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.84:1 vs white · 4.34: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#5F5CF5 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#5F5CF5 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#5F5CF5?
#5F5CF5 is a light blue — rgb(95, 92, 245) in RGB and hsl(241, 88%, 66%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Very Light Blue (#6666FF),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.88.
What is the RGB value of #5F5CF5?
#5F5CF5 is rgb(95, 92, 245) — red 95, green 92, and blue 245 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#5F5CF5?
#5F5CF5 converts to approximately cmyk(61%, 62%, 0%, 4%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#5F5CF5 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#5F5CF5 scores 4.84:1 against white and 4.34: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#5F5CF5 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#5F5CF5 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umslateblue (#7B68EE) at a CIE76 distance of 12.67, which is visibly different.
